Analysis

The most recent figure for agriculture area certified organic — area in Ethiopia is 222.34 1000 ha, measured in 2024.

The figure is down 48.9% on the previous year and up 38.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, agriculture area certified organic — area in Ethiopia peaked at 435.03 1000 ha in 2023 and was at its lowest, 136 1000 ha, in 2010.

That places Ethiopia 32nd out of 154 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 14 years of available data.

The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
